Output 22bdbc7401bdb220e6ea9726ea3b95c28eec63df337cd602c35fce1d84980b0e:1

value
1092999
script pubkey
OP_0 OP_PUSHBYTES_20 2ef39c9333340879f056fee74a308cd7ad3518a0
address
bc1q9meeeyenxsy8nuzklmn55vyv67kn2x9qrvha9w
transaction
22bdbc7401bdb220e6ea9726ea3b95c28eec63df337cd602c35fce1d84980b0e
confirmations
34860
spent
true